See the (arrow) numbers that correspond to meters? Yeah, those are meters. (in hundreds) See the reticle in the scope? That little choke range finder? That's all calibrated for 7.62x54r. So are the turrets. In fact... it even compensates for it's offset position over distance too. Because it's for that specific rifle and bullet.
See that (red box) little identification plate on the side of the scope that says LPS TIP2? That's because that is what scope it is.
So... I'd venture a guess you probably can't tell me what it was like to shoot it on an AK with 7.62x39mm at various distances and how the turrets worked (or didn't) when using it...
Because that question still remains unanswered.
As do the rest.
FYI: Regardless of what Kalinka says in their handy cut and paste descriptions, these are not universal scopes. The "dragunov" reticle is for 54r, the "simonov" (400m) reticle is for x39mm. Which is the entire draw of using these particular scopes... they are BDC scopes for the corresponding calibers. Why else would anyone want to buy an offset scope...
